About Hatta Heritage Village

Hatta Heritage Village is one of the most popular and unique landmarks near Dubai, especially for those who want to get to know the Arab culture and see some of the last remaining symbols of its erstwhile splendour. This mountain village, presumed to be over 3000 years old, has been preserved and restored to its original glory to give tourists a glimpse of how the Emiratis lived centuries ago.

The village showcases all the aspects of life in the days of the yore- households, defence, economic, and agricultural subsistence. Backdropped by the majestic Hajar Mountain range, date trees, and vast expanses of barren land, visiting this place is like stepping back in time. There are over 30 small and large structures in this complex that have been brought back to their original appearance.

The village houses the home of the Governor known as ‘Bait Al Wali’. Inside this house, you can see the master bedroom, children’s playrooms, courtyard, and kitchen, getting an intimate glimpse into the style of living in those times. The two Southern and Northern defence watchtowers looking over this complex are the most prominent of all the structures. Their doors are located at a height of 2.5 metres above the ground reachable only by rope. You can also visit the ancient cemetery located inside the complex.

What’s noteworthy is that, even after restoration, many of these structures are still standing strong on their original building materials like palm tree trunks, mud, stones, and reed. The museum inside the village has displays of traditional Emirati dresses, weapons, musical instruments, utensils, products made from palm trees, and other beautiful handicrafts and artworks. Here, you can also trace the history and importance of dates in the Arabic culture. You will see realistic life-size figurines of the Bedouin tribesmen in various acts of work and trade.

There are outdoor resting spaces, known as Al Barza, where tourists can taste the rich taste of Arabic coffee and dates. There is a shop inside the village from where you can pick up souvenirs and knick-knacks to remind you of this experience. Tourists can get information about the village in Arabic and English. Guided tours are also conducted here.

The village has been restored by the efforts of the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ority (DCAA) that owns the Hatta Heritage Village. It opened to the public in 2001 and has been holding important exhibitions and events like the Flag Day, UAE National Day, and even the Dubai Shopping Festival. Best Time To Visit Hatta Heritage Village

Since Hatta Heritage Village is located at a higher altitude in the Hajar Mountains, the climate at Hatta is cooler and can be visited for the larger part of the day. Visit early in the morning or evening to see the sun over the mountains.

Tips for Visiting Hatta Heritage Village

  • Pack light warm clothes as the weather in the mountainous Hatta is cooler, especially during the early morning and late evenings.
  • Keep your passport and ID proofs handy, as you will cross the Oman border.
  • Since there are no restaurants or cafes inside the village, you should pack water and light snacks.
  • The audio-visual displays are not available currently but you can follow the information in Arabic and English.
  • Since you will be walking for a considerable time, wear comfortable walking shoes and keep sunglasses and sunscreen with you.
  • Have an experienced person drive you on the winding mountain roads. It is advisable not to drive at night.
  • There are good public facilities inside the village complex.
  • Try to plan your visit in the early morning hours to avoid the crowds and to escape the heat.
  • There is ample parking space for private vehicles outside the village complex.
